Understanding Diesel Delete Kits
Before you can determine how to choose the right diesel delete kits for your truck, it’s important to understand what these kits actually do.
Modern diesel engines are equipped with multiple emissions systems designed to reduce pollutants produced during combustion. While these systems help meet environmental regulations, they also introduce additional complexity and can restrict exhaust flow.
Common emissions components include:
- Diesel Particulate Filter (DPF)
- Exhaust Gas Recirculation (EGR)
- Selective Catalytic Reduction (SCR)
- Diesel Exhaust Fluid (DEF) systems
These systems filter and treat exhaust gases before they leave the engine. For example, the Diesel Particulate Filter is designed to trap soot particles produced during combustion to reduce emissions. You can learn more about how the system works. While effective for emissions control, these components can sometimes reduce airflow and create additional maintenance requirements.
Diesel delete kits remove or bypass certain emissions systems in order to simplify engine operation and improve exhaust flow. When paired with proper ECU tuning, these modifications can enhance performance for trucks used in off-road environments.

Types of Diesel Delete Kits Available
Understanding the available options is another key step when learning how to choose the right diesel delete kits for your truck. Different kits remove different emissions components.
DPF Delete Kits
DPF delete kits remove the Diesel Particulate Filter from the exhaust system and replace it with a straight pipe or performance exhaust section.
Benefits include:
- Improved exhaust flow
- Reduced back pressure
- Lower exhaust temperatures
- Fewer regeneration cycles
However, these kits require proper ECU tuning to ensure the engine operates correctly after removal.
EGR Delete Kits
EGR systems redirect a portion of exhaust gases back into the intake system to reduce nitrogen oxide emissions. While effective for emissions reduction, this process can introduce soot and carbon deposits into the intake manifold.
EGR delete kits eliminate this recirculation process.
Common benefits include:
- Cleaner intake system
- Reduced carbon buildup
- Lower intake temperatures
- Improved engine efficiency

Tuning Compatibility
One of the most overlooked aspects of how to choose the right diesel delete kits for your truck is ECU tuning. Without tuning, the engine computer will detect missing emissions components and trigger warning lights or protective modes. Proper tuning recalibrates the engine control unit to operate without the removed components while optimizing fuel delivery and turbocharger performance.
